The Kemtrak DCP007 Process Photometer is a robust inline analyzer designed for reliable absorbance measurements in demanding industrial environments. Using fiber-optic technology, the instrument separates the sensitive electronics from the process, allowing the optical probe to be installed directly in pipelines, or bypass loops while the transmitter remains safely located in a control cabinet or mounted next to the pipeline.

The Kemtrak DCP007 provides stable and accurate measurements for a wide range of applications including concentration monitoring, color measurement, turbidity detection, and reaction control. With a selection of interchangeable wavelength light sources and optical path lengths, the system can be configured to match specific analytical requirements. Its rugged construction, low maintenance requirements, and straightforward integration make the Kemtrak DCP007 an excellent choice for continuous process monitoring.

The Kemtrak UV Spectra Process Spectrophotometer extends the capabilities of traditional photometers by providing full spectral measurements across multiple wavelengths from 190 to 440 nanometers. Instead of monitoring a single wavelength, the Spectra analyzes the complete absorbance spectrum, enabling more advanced analytical methods and greater flexibility in process applications.

This capability makes the Kemtrak Spectra ideal for complex processes where multiple components or changing conditions must be monitored simultaneously. Combined with powerful data analysis and calibration capabilities, the Kemtrak Spectra provides a versatile platform for advanced inline spectroscopy and process optimization.

Typical applications

Kemtrak process photometers are widely used for inline monitoring of optical properties in industrial processes. By measuring absorbance at specific wavelengths, they allow continuous monitoring of concentrations, reaction progress, and product quality without the need for manual sampling. Typical applications include color measurement, turbidity monitoring, concentration analysis, and detection of impurities or process deviations.

These instruments are particularly valuable in processes where real-time information helps operators optimize production conditions, improve product consistency, and reduce waste. Because the measurements are performed directly in the process stream, Kemtrak photometers provide immediate feedback that supports better process control and faster response to changing conditions.

Industries and process areas

Kemtrak photometers are used across a wide range of industries where optical measurements can provide insight into process conditions. In the chemical and petrochemical industries, they are commonly applied to monitor reaction progress, catalyst performance, or product purity. In food and beverage production, they can be used to measure color, turbidity, or concentration during processing.

Other common application areas include pharmaceutical and biotechnology processes, water and wastewater treatment, and various specialty chemical processes. With flexible wavelength configuration and robust fiber-optic probe designs, Kemtrak photometers can be adapted to many different process environments and analytical challenges.
